A fire broke out on Saturday afternoon at a cardboard factory in Nazimabad No. 4, sending thick smoke into the sky and prompting emergency responders to rush to the scene.

According to fire brigade officials, seven fire trucks and rescue teams arrived to control the blaze, which was mainly raging on the first floor of the factory. Rescue teams worked to contain the flames while ensuring the safety of nearby residents and workers. Authorities urged citizens to stay away from the area due to the heavy smoke and ongoing fire. No casualties were reported.

Firefighters later said they had brought the blaze under control. Initial reports suggested the fire may have been caused by a short circuit; however, authorities have launched an investigation to determine the exact cause of the fire.
